Book Synopsis
This volume brings together contributions from North America, UK, Europe and Asia into a single volume to advance the field of scholarship and to celebrate Rupert Gethin's immense contribution to Buddhist studies. The essays include explorations of Buddhist teachings, Abhidharma and scriptural studies and cover the fields of research that engage Rupert Gethin's scholarship: Buddhist cosmology, textual translations, Abhidharma and the interface between Buddhism and modern science. Scholars address themes associated with Buddhist thought and practice, including philosophy of mind and the relationship between artificial intelligence and Buddhist ethics. Translations and analyses of a variety of written materials span several genres and ages: Gandhari manuscripts, Vinaya commentaries, Buddhist Sanskrit imagery and late Thai cosmological texts.
